Abstract
The paper examines the direct effects of the vertical electron drift, due to the electric fields accompanied by electric currents producing the observed geomagnetic SD-and L-variations, upon the F2-region of the ionosphere on the magnetic equator. It is shown that the calculated results may explain the main features of the observed disturbance daily variations (SD(F2)) and of the observed lunar daily variations (L(F2)) in the F2-region.
